They dwelt with the good priestess, and had been underneath her quick course once they appeared in public; they had been clad in tunics of white, with cloaks of gold, and were universally recognized as votaries of Athena. It has been conjectured that the mysterious bundles which the Arrephoræ carried down from the Acropolis contained the remnants of the wool which had served to make the peplus of the preceding yr, and that they brought again the fabric destined for the future peplus; but of this there isn’t a positive evidence. Certain it’s, nevertheless, that the garment supposed for the goddess was a masterpiece of the textile artwork, woven of the finest materials and embroidered in gold with scenes of Athena battling with the gods towards the giants, and of such other incidents because the State had judged worthy to determine beside her exploits. Athena was, among her many features, additionally the goddess of weaving and different female arts, and as such had a shrine on the Acropolis, where she was worshipped underneath the title of Athena Ergane. Within this precinct have been statues to Lysippe, Timostrata, and Aristomache, maidens thus honored because of their talent in womanly occupations. A second ceremony, universally noticed, was the bridal tub, taken individually by each bride and bridegroom previously to their union. A girl, holding in her hand branches of laurel or myrtle, looks musingly down on a hydria, which is being crammed with the bridal water. Five other maidens are grouped about the fountain, some with empty pitchers awaiting their flip hot greek girl, others about to go house with their stuffed pitchers. No doubt it is in the month of marriage, and many maidens are getting ready for the happy occasion. The intelligence was not cultivated, but the heart and sensibilities had ample scope for improvement in the duties and recreations of the gynæconitis and in the participation in non secular workout routines. Such a easy and peaceful rearing tended to preserve the delicacy of the soul and to maintain unstained innocence and purity. When comparability is instituted with the Spartan system, choice must be given to the Athenian technique of training, with all its defects. The sweet modesty imparted by seclusion was way more womanly than the boldness of bearing acquired by athletic workouts within the presence of young men. The Spartan system trained the woman for public life, to be the patriotic mom of warriors; the Athenian system ready the maiden to be the guardian of the home, the affectionate and devoted mother.
